WebShifts of the supply curve for corn New, improved crop rotation technique -- lower cost of production, and hence the supply curve shifts downward (an increase in supply. Falling price of fertilizer -- lower cost of production; downward shift; increase in supply. WebApr 30, 2024 · Either way you look at it, the supply curve shifts to the left. WebAn increase in aggregate supply due to a decrease in input prices is represented by a shift to the right of the SAS curve. A second factor that causes the aggregate supply curve to shift is economic growth. Positive economic growth results from an increase in productive resources, such as labor and capital.
